orange contract

hi i took out an orange mobile two years ago and was suppose to end in march. I was told when i took it out it would cancel after two years and am still getting charged? is this suppose to happen? also do you think i could claim that month back.

    Turns into 30 day rolling contract unless renewed, give 30 days notice if you want out.

    Exactly. The minimum term is 24 months, after that you can cancel on 30 days notice, otherwise the contract continues.
